Understanding Handrail Mesh Infill Panels


Handrail mesh infill panels are often employed in staircases, balconies, walkways, and various outdoor settings as a means to enhance safety without obstructing visibility. These panels consist of a framework — typically constructed from durable materials like stainless steel, aluminum, or other weather-resistant metals — that is filled with a mesh-like material. The mesh can vary in design, including options such as vertical bars, woven wire, or perforated sheets, enabling architects to choose a style that aligns with their vision.


Design Versatility


One of the standout features of handrail mesh infill panels is their design versatility. They can be customized to fit various architectural styles, from sleek and modern to rustic and traditional. The choice of materials and finishes allows for a broad spectrum, ensuring that the panels seamlessly blend into their surroundings. For instance, a polished stainless steel mesh panel can lend a contemporary look to a minimalist space, while a powder-coated option can introduce color and character into a more eclectic design.


Furthermore, architects can play with different mesh patterns to achieve specific visual effects or levels of transparency. A tighter mesh can offer more privacy, while a looser configuration allows for greater visibility, making the space feel open and airy. This adaptability makes handrail mesh infill panels an ideal choice for a myriad of architectural applications.


Safety and Compliance

The primary role of handrail mesh infill panels is to ensure safety in elevated spaces. Building codes often mandate specific height and load requirements for railings, making these panels an essential component in residential and commercial structures alike. In addition to compliance with safety standards, the use of mesh infill panels minimizes the risk of accidental falls while still allowing natural light to permeate the area. This characteristic is especially beneficial in public spaces where visibility and openness are crucial.


Environmental Considerations


With an increasing emphasis on sustainability in construction, handrail mesh infill panels can provide an environmentally friendly choice. Many modern materials used in the production of these panels, like recycled aluminum and stainless steel, are not only durable and low-maintenance but also recyclable at the end of their lifecycle. Opting for such materials in construction projects contributes to a reduced environmental footprint, aligning with contemporary building practices focused on sustainability.


Maintenance and Durability


Handrail mesh infill panels are known for their durability, which is vital for both indoor and outdoor applications. They are designed to withstand various environmental conditions, from the harsh UV rays of the sun to heavy rains and snow. Their low maintenance requirements (often needing only occasional cleaning) further enhance their appeal for both residential and commercial use.
